Psychodynamic
A psychological theory or approach that examines the unconscious processes as they are manifested in a person's present behavior.
Unconscious Processes
Mental activities below the level of conscious awareness that influence thoughts, feelings, and behaviors, a fundamental concept in psychoanalytic theory.
Psychodynamic Therapy
A therapeutic approach aiming to explore the psychological forces underlying emotional issues, focusing on unresolved conflicts and influences from the past.
Personality Reshaping
The process of making significant and lasting changes to an individual's personality traits and behaviors, often through psychological interventions.
